MOSCOW, September 9 (Itar-Tass) - The final declaration of the Shanghai Cooperation Organisation’s summit, due in Bishkek on September 13, will reflect a consolidated position on the situation around Syria, Russia’s Deputy Foreign Minister Igor Morgulov said on Monday.
The diplomat said the situation in Syria “surely will be on the agenda.”
“We all believe any force actions are unacceptable without a sanction from the UN Security Council,” Morgulov said.
